Transaction

4d3dc4eb97776df7787da06a573d8b0885edd3b19d4a79fe04bcd065c812634e
415,252 confirmations
Timestamp
1527697005
Block525,136
Fee2,318 sats
Fee rate10.3 sats/vB
view on mempool.space

Inputs & Outputs